Join Montreal journalist Sue Smith and public affairs specialist Victor Enriquez as they dive into this week's hot topics. They analyze the shaky fate of the REM network after an unfortunate accident raises questions about its reliability. The duo debates the implications of Prime Minister Carney's narrow budget survival and the fairness of provinces like Manitoba poaching Quebec doctors. They also tackle the confusion around food labeling and the political fallout of Health Minister Dubé's trip to Florida, highlighting how optics can make or break a politician.

INSIGHT

Early Growing Pains For New Transit

  • New transport tech like the REM will face early operational growing pains despite strong initial reviews.
  • Victor Enriquez and Sue Smith say rare incidents (like a truck hitting a viaduct) are expected as the system scales in Montreal.
INSIGHT

Budget Win Buys Time, Not Consensus

  • Mark Carney's minority government passed the budget by a razor-thin margin, buying time rather than consensus.
  • Victor Enriquez frames the win as a political bet that Canadians preferred avoiding an immediate election.
INSIGHT

Passage Doesn’t Resolve Budget Details

  • Passing the budget doesn't remove future confidence risks because details on spending remain vague.
  • Sue Smith warns the devil is in the details and large projects still need funding clarity.
